@charset "UTF-8";*,:before,:after{box-sizing:border-box;background-repeat:no-repeat}:before,:after{text-decoration:inherit;vertical-align:inherit}:where(:root){cursor:default;line-height:1.5;overflow-wrap:break-word;-moz-tab-size:4;-o-tab-size:4;tab-size:4;-webkit-tap-highlight-color:transparent;-webkit-text-size-adjust:100%}:where(body){margin:0}:where(h1){font-size:2em;margin:.67em 0}:where(dl,ol,ul) :where(dl,ol,ul){margin:0}:where(hr){color:inherit;height:0}:where(nav) :where(ol,ul){list-style-type:none;padding:0}:where(nav li):before{content:"​";float:left}:where(pre){font-family:monospace,monospace;font-size:1em;overflow:auto}:where(abbr[title]){text-decoration:underline;-webkit-text-decoration:underline dotted;text-decoration:underline dotted}:where(b,strong){font-weight:bolder}:where(code,kbd,samp){font-family:monospace,monospace;font-size:1em}:where(small){font-size:80%}:where(audio,canvas,iframe,img,svg,video){vertical-align:middle}:where(iframe){border-style:none}:where(svg:not([fill])){fill:currentColor}:where(table){border-collapse:collapse;border-color:inherit;text-indent:0}:where(button,input,select){margin:0}:where(button,[type=button i],[type=reset i],[type=submit i]){-webkit-appearance:button}:where(fieldset){border:1px solid #a0a0a0}:where(progress){vertical-align:baseline}:where(textarea){margin:0;resize:vertical}:where([type=search i]){-webkit-appearance:textfield;outline-offset:-2px}::-webkit-inner-spin-button,::-webkit-outer-spin-button{height:auto}::-webkit-input-placeholder{color:inherit;opacity:.54}::-webkit-search-decoration{-webkit-appearance:none}::-webkit-file-upload-button{-webkit-appearance:button;font:inherit}:where(dialog){background-color:#fff;border:solid;color:#000;height:-moz-fit-content;height:fit-content;left:0;margin:auto;padding:1em;position:absolute;right:0;width:-moz-fit-content;width:fit-content}:where(dialog:not([open])){display:none}:where(details>summary:first-of-type){display:list-item}:where([aria-busy=true i]){cursor:progress}:where([aria-controls]){cursor:pointer}:where([aria-disabled=true i],[disabled]){cursor:not-allowed}:where([aria-hidden=false i][hidden]){display:initial}:where([aria-hidden=false i][hidden]:not(:focus)){clip:rect(0,0,0,0);position:absolute}*,*:before,*:after{box-sizing:border-box}:root{font-family:Public Sans,sans-serif;font-size:16px;background:#f1f1f1}body{margin:0;padding:0;position:relative}#root{background-image:url(/assets/img/annie-spratt-4Hpljf9Y1ko-unsplash.jpg);background-size:auto 100%}main{min-height:100vh;background:radial-gradient(#f1f1f1,transparent);padding-top:1rem}.flex{display:flex}.flex-col{flex-direction:column}.flex-row{flex-direction:row}.align-center{display:flex;justify-content:center}.items-center{display:flex;align-items:center}.container{max-width:64ch;margin:0 auto}.panel{padding:1rem}.hero{background:#f1f1f1b8;-webkit-backdrop-filter:blur(.5rem);backdrop-filter:blur(.5rem);color:#4b4b4b;border-radius:.5rem;box-shadow:#64646f33 0 7px 29px;margin:1rem}#hero_logo_svg{width:2.5rem;height:2.5rem;margin-right:.5rem}.text-center{text-align:center}.uppercase{text-transform:uppercase}.btn{font-weight:300;font-family:Public Sans,sans-serif;padding:1rem;display:inline-flex;align-items:center;justify-content:center;border:none;text-decoration:none;color:#f1f1f1;background:#272626;border-radius:.25rem;text-shadow:0px 0px .5rem rgba(255,255,255,.267);transition:transform .1s ease,background .2s ease,color .2s ease}.btn:hover{transform:scale(1.05)}.btn.btn-primary{background:green;color:#f1f1f1}.btn.btn-cta{background:none;border:1px solid #b2aaaa;color:#252525;box-shadow:#64646f33 0 7px 29px;width:100%;transition:background .2s ease,color .2s ease,transform .1s ease}.btn.btn-cta:active{background:#e2e2e2;color:#252525;transform:scale(.95)}.btn.btn-cta:hover{background:#e2e2e2;color:#252525}.btn.disabled{background:#9f9d9d;cursor:not-allowed}.btn-icon{display:inline-block}.btn-icon.btn-icon-left{margin-right:.5rem}.btn-icon.btn-icon-right{margin-left:.5rem}.btn-icon{max-width:1rem}.input{padding:.5rem 1rem;border:1px solid #f1f1f1;border-radius:.75rem;box-shadow:0 0 .5rem #00000020;font-size:1rem;display:block;width:100%;font-family:Public Sans,sans-serif}.input.input-primary{color:#f1f1f1;background:#1572bd}.input.center{text-align:center}.input.input-lg{font-size:1.125rem}.checkbox{width:1.25rem;height:1.25rem;margin-right:.5rem}.btn-group{max-width:36ch;display:flex;flex-direction:column;align-items:center;justify-content:center}.btn-group-horizontal{display:flex;flex-direction:row;justify-content:space-between;gap:.5rem}.btn-group-horizontal.justify-end{justify-content:flex-end}ul.list-unstyled,ol.list-unstyled{list-style-type:none;padding:0;margin:0}.m-0{margin:0}.mb-2{margin-bottom:.5rem}.mb-4{margin-bottom:1rem}.mt-4{margin-top:1rem}.w-full{width:100%}@media (min-width: 768px){#root{background-image:url(/assets/img/annie-spratt-4Hpljf9Y1ko-unsplash.jpg);background-size:100% auto}.input{max-width:32ch;margin:0 auto}.hero{margin-top:1rem}.cta{max-width:36ch;margin:2rem auto 0}}@media (min-width: 1536px){#root{background-image:url(/assets/img/bg-1080p.png);background-size:auto 100%}}#interval_legend h5{color:gray}.interval-legend-list{list-style-type:none;padding:0;margin:0;display:flex;flex-direction:row;align-items:center;justify-content:center;flex-wrap:wrap;gap:.5rem}.interval-legend-list .interval{display:flex;align-items:center;justify-content:space-between;margin-bottom:.5rem;font-style:italic;position:relative}.interval-legend-list .interval:hover .label{position:absolute;height:initial;top:21px;display:block;left:-50%;padding:.5rem;background:#f1f1f1;z-index:10;border-radius:.5rem;box-shadow:.25rem .25rem 1rem #00000080}.interval-legend-list .interval:hover .label:before{content:"";position:absolute;top:-.5rem;left:50%;transform:translate(-50%);width:0px;height:.5rem;border-left:.5rem solid transparent;border-right:.5rem solid transparent;border-bottom:.5rem solid #f1f1f1;z-index:10}.interval-legend-list .label{height:0px;overflow:hidden;display:none}.interval-legend-list .circle{width:1.25rem;height:1.25rem;border-radius:50%;background:#1ba1e555;display:inline-block}.interval-legend-list .circle.half-step{background-color:#1ba1e555}.interval-legend-list .circle.whole-step{background:#1b3ce555}.interval-legend-list .circle.minor-third{background:#5f1be555}.interval-legend-list .circle.major-third{background:#c41be555}.interval-legend-list .circle.perfect-fourth{background:#e51ba155}.interval-legend-list .circle.tritone{background:#e55f1b55}.interval-legend-list .circle.perfect-fifth{background:#a1e51b55}.interval-legend-list .circle.minor-sixth{background:#1be55f55}.interval-legend-list .circle.major-sixth{background:#1be5c455}.interval-legend-list .circle.minor-seventh{background:#1ba1e574}.interval-legend-list .circle.major-seventh{background:#1ba1e580}#nav_main{color:#f1f1f1;position:sticky;top:0;right:0;left:0;z-index:10}.nav-bar{background:#d1d1d1d9;-webkit-backdrop-filter:blur(.5rem);backdrop-filter:blur(.5rem);display:flex;justify-content:space-between;align-items:center;padding:1rem}#nav_logo_link{text-decoration:none;text-shadow:0px 0px .5rem rgba(255,255,255,.99);display:inline-flex;flex-direction:row;align-items:center;justify-content:center}#nav_logo_image{width:1.5rem;height:auto}.guitarwizard{color:#3b84bf}.dot{color:#ababab}.studio{color:#d5b229}#nav_logo_link.active{opacity:0}#nav_logo{font-size:16px;color:#f1f1f1;margin:0}#nav_toggle{background:none;border:none;cursor:pointer;width:2.25rem;height:2rem;position:relative;padding:.25rem}#nav_toggle span{display:block;width:100%;height:2px;background:#3b84bf;margin:5px 0;transition:all .3s ease;border-radius:.25rem}#nav_toggle.active span:nth-child(1){transform:rotate(45deg) translate(5px,5px)}#nav_toggle.active span:nth-child(2){opacity:0}#nav_toggle.active span:nth-child(3){transform:rotate(-45deg) translate(5px,-5px)}.nav-container{position:absolute;top:100%;left:0;right:0;width:100%;background-color:#c0c0c0ab;-webkit-backdrop-filter:blur(.25rem);backdrop-filter:blur(.25rem);height:0;overflow:hidden;box-shadow:4px 4xp 12px #00000040}.nav-container.active{right:0;left:0;top:100%;height:auto}.nav-list{padding:0;margin:0;list-style-type:none}.nav-item{display:block}.nav-link{display:block;text-decoration:none;padding:1rem;color:#484848;text-align:center}.nav-link u{text-decoration:none;border-bottom:1px #006a9f solid}.nav-link.active{background:#91adc459}.menu-title{margin:1rem 0;padding:1rem;border-bottom:1px solid #666;display:block;color:#222}@media (min-width: 768px){#nav_main{display:flex;flex-direction:row;position:relative;align-items:center;justify-content:space-between;background:#d1d1d1a1}#nav_main .container{display:flex;flex-direction:row;align-items:center;justify-content:space-between;max-width:1024px;margin:0 auto;width:100%}.nav-bar{background:transparent}#nav_toggle{display:none}.nav-container{height:auto;width:auto;position:relative;background:none}.nav-list{display:flex;flex-direction:row}.nav-link{transition:transform .2s ease}.nav-link:hover{transform:scale(1.05)}.nav-link:hover u{border-bottom:1px #006a9f solid}.nav-link:active{transform:scale(.95)}}.fret{z-index:2;text-align:center;border-top:2px solid rgba(241,241,241,.3411764706);padding:.5rem;position:relative;cursor:pointer}.fret:first-child{background:#f0f0f0}.fret:first-child .fret-button{background-color:#d8d5d5;font-size:1.125rem}.fret:nth-child(4),.fret:nth-child(6),.fret:nth-child(8),.fret:nth-child(10),.fret:nth-child(13),.fret:nth-child(16),.fret:nth-child(18),.fret:nth-child(20),.fret:nth-child(25){background:#755d3a38}.fret.selected{background:#1ba1e5;border:1px solid rgba(255,255,255,.08);border-radius:.25rem;position:relative;z-index:3}.fret.half-step{background-color:#1ba1e555}.fret.whole-step{background:#1b3ce555}.fret.minor-third{background:#5f1be555}.fret.major-third{background:#c41be555}.fret.perfect-fourth{background:#e51ba155}.fret.tritone{background:#e55f1b55}.fret.perfect-fifth{background:#a1e51b55}.fret.minor-sixth{background:#1be55f55}.fret.major-sixth{background:#1be5c455}.fret.minor-seventh{background:#1ba1e574}.fret.major-seventh{background:#1ba1e580}.fret-number{height:0px;overflow:hidden}.fret-number.show-fret-number{height:auto;margin-top:1rem;font-size:.75rem;color:#616161;position:absolute;padding:.5rem;background:#f1f1f1d6;border-radius:.25rem;box-shadow:none;z-index:1;transform:translate(-50%);left:50%;font-weight:700;font-size:1rem;top:1.75rem;box-shadow:.5rem .5rem .5rem #0000002e;overflow:visible}.fret-number.show-fret-number:before{content:"";position:absolute;top:-6px;left:50%;transform:translate(-50%);width:0px;height:.5rem;border-left:.5rem solid transparent;border-right:.5rem solid rgba(0,0,0,0);border-bottom:.5rem solid rgb(234,228,228);z-index:10}.fret-button{background:none;border:none;color:#7a7979;cursor:pointer;font-size:.75rem;border-radius:50%;background:#f1f1f1;height:2rem;width:2rem;text-shadow:0px 0px .25rem rgba(0,0,0,.158);text-align:center;z-index:2;position:relative}.open-string{background-color:#8a8a8a9c;text-align:center;border-top:2px solid rgba(241,241,241,.3411764706);padding:.5rem;position:relative}.open-string.selected{background:#1ba1e5;border:1px solid rgba(255,255,255,.08);border-radius:.25rem;position:relative;z-index:3}.open-string .dropdown{top:0;right:0;width:2rem;height:2rem;display:flex;align-items:center;justify-content:center;background:#fff;margin:0 auto 1rem;border-radius:.5rem;position:relative;z-index:3}.open-string .dropdown-menu{cursor:pointer;position:absolute;top:0;height:0px;overflow-y:hidden}.open-string .dropdown-item{color:#333;list-style-type:none;padding:.25rem .5rem;text-align:left;margin-top:.25rem;border-radius:.5rem}.open-string .dropdown-item.selected{background:#1572bd;color:#f1f1f1}.open-string .dropdown-item:hover{background:#f1f1f1}.dropdown.show .dropdown-menu{height:auto;display:block;background:#f1f1f1;border-radius:.5rem;padding:.5rem;box-shadow:0 0 .5rem #00000020;position:absolute;top:125%;left:50%;transform:translate(-50%);z-index:10}.open_string_pitch{padding:.5rem;display:block;background:#d4d0d0;font-size:1.125rem;text-align:center}.open-string-button{background:none;border:none;color:#7a7979;cursor:pointer;font-size:.75rem;border-radius:50%;background:#f1f1f1;height:2rem;width:2rem;text-shadow:0px 0px .25rem rgba(0,0,0,.158);text-align:center;z-index:2;position:relative}@media (min-width: 1536px){.open-string{display:flex;flex-direction:row;position:relative}.open-string .dropdown{margin:0 1rem 0 0}}.fretboard-layout{display:flex;flex-direction:column;gap:1rem;width:100%;align-items:center}.neck{background-color:#cdbba1;color:#333;margin:1rem;max-width:4in;margin:0 auto;box-shadow:4px 8px 1rem #0000004a}.strings{display:grid;grid-template-columns:repeat(6,1fr);padding:0;margin:0;list-style-type:none}.strings.seven-string{grid-template-columns:repeat(7,1fr)}.strings.eight-string{grid-template-columns:repeat(8,1fr)}.strings-item{text-align:center;position:relative;z-index:2}.strings-item:after{content:"";position:absolute;top:0;right:50%;bottom:0;border:0;border-right:3px solid #6e6e6e;height:100%;z-index:1}.frets{padding:0;margin:0;list-style-type:none;color:#f1f1f157}.selected-frets-column{width:100%;max-width:64ch;background:#dcdad6;border-radius:.5rem;padding:.75rem 1rem;box-sizing:border-box}.selected-frets-title{display:block;color:#333;margin-bottom:.5rem}.selected-frets-list{margin:0;padding-left:1.25rem;color:#333;list-style-type:none;padding:0;text-align:left}.selected-frets-empty{margin:0;color:#616161}#fretboard_control .input{margin-bottom:1rem}.hide-note{color:transparent}@media (min-width: 1536px){.fretboard-layout{flex-direction:row;align-items:flex-start;justify-content:center;gap:1rem}.strings-item:after{content:"";position:absolute;border:none;border-top:3px solid #6e6e6e;width:100%;top:50%;z-index:1;right:0;left:0}.selected-frets-column{width:16ch;min-width:16ch;max-width:16ch}.neck{max-width:128ch;margin:0}.strings{display:flex;flex-direction:column-reverse}.frets{display:flex;flex-direction:row;align-items:center}}@media (min-width: 1920px){.neck{max-width:128ch}}#footer{background:#d1d1d1a1;-webkit-backdrop-filter:blur(.5rem);backdrop-filter:blur(.5rem)}#tuner .tuner-panel{position:relative;overflow:hidden;max-width:100%;min-height:32rem}#tuner .tuner-controls{margin-top:1rem;display:flex;gap:1rem;align-items:center;justify-content:center;flex-wrap:wrap}#tuner .a4-control,#tuner .auto-toggle{display:inline-flex;align-items:center;gap:.25rem;color:#333;font-size:16px}#tuner .a4-control input{width:4.5rem;padding:.25rem .5rem;border:1px solid #6e6e6e;border-radius:.25rem;background:#f1f1f1;color:#333}#tuner .frequency-bars{position:absolute;left:0;right:0;bottom:0;width:100%;height:45%;pointer-events:none}#tuner .meter{position:absolute;left:0;right:0;bottom:45%;width:min(25rem,95%);height:33%;margin:0 auto 5vh}#tuner .meter-pointer{width:2px;height:100%;background:#333;transform:rotate(0);transform-origin:bottom;transition:transform .2s;position:absolute;right:50%}#tuner .meter-dot{width:10px;height:10px;background:#333;border-radius:50%;position:absolute;bottom:-5px;right:50%;margin-right:-4px}#tuner .meter-scale{width:1px;height:100%;transform-origin:bottom;box-sizing:border-box;border-top:10px solid #333;position:absolute;right:50%}#tuner .meter-scale-strong{width:2px;border-top-width:20px}#tuner .notes{margin:auto;width:min(25rem,100%);position:absolute;top:50%;left:0;right:0;text-align:center}#tuner .notes-list{overflow:auto;white-space:nowrap;scrollbar-width:none;-ms-overflow-style:none;-webkit-mask-image:linear-gradient(to right,transparent,rgb(0,0,0) 12%,rgb(0,0,0) 88%,transparent);mask-image:linear-gradient(to right,transparent,rgb(0,0,0) 12%,rgb(0,0,0) 88%,transparent)}#tuner .notes-list::-webkit-scrollbar{display:none}#tuner .note{font-family:Public Sans,sans-serif;font-size:90px;font-weight:700;position:relative;display:inline-block;padding-right:30px;padding-left:10px;color:#333;border:0;background:transparent;cursor:pointer}#tuner .note.active{color:#3b84bf}#tuner .note span{position:absolute;right:.25em;font-size:40%;font-weight:400}#tuner .note-sharp{top:.3em}#tuner .note-octave{bottom:.3em}#tuner .frequency{font-size:32px;color:#333}#tuner .frequency span{font-size:50%;margin-left:.25rem}#tuner .tuner-error{margin-top:.5rem;color:#d5b229}@media (max-width: 768px){#tuner .meter,#tuner .notes{width:100%}#tuner .note{font-size:72px}}#metronome .metronome-panel{max-width:36ch;margin:0 auto}#metronome .metronome-bpm{margin:0 0 1rem;font-size:1.125rem;color:#333}#metronome .metronome-beat-indicator{display:flex;justify-content:center;gap:.5rem;margin:1rem 0}#metronome .metronome-beat{width:.875rem;height:.875rem;border-radius:50%;background:#9f9d9d;border:1px solid #6e6e6e;transition:transform .1s ease,background .2s ease,border-color .2s ease}#metronome .metronome-beat.active{background:#1572bd;border-color:#1572bd;transform:scale(1.618)}#metronome .metronome-beat:first-child.active{background:#0c0}#metronome .time-signature-controls{margin-top:1rem;display:flex;flex-direction:row;gap:.5rem}#metronome .metronome-btn-controls{margin-top:1rem;display:flex;flex-direction:column}
